    Steve Jobs' wife Laurene Powell takes spiritual initiation at Maha Kumbh
    Business Standard
    Philanthropist Laurene Powell Jobs, the wife of Apple co-founder Steve Jobs, has received spiritual initiation from her guru Swami Kailashanand Giri, the seer's aide said here on Wednesday. Powell, who has spent three days at a camp at the Maha Kumbh, has been given the spiritual name "Kamala" by her guru. Swami Kailashanand Giri is the Mahamandaleshwar or head seer of Panchayati Akhada Shri Niranjani. "Lauren Powell Jobs was initiated last night. Guruji gave her the sacred Kali Beej Mantra during the ceremony. The offerings she made as guru dakshina remain undisclosed," Giri's media advisor Shagun Tyagi told PTI. The initiation ceremony, held at Swami Kailashanand Giri's camp, was attended by his personal secretary Avantikanand and Powell's secretary. Giri, while attending the Amrit Snan ritual at the Sangam Ghat on Wednesday, said, "On Monday, Kamala faced some difficulty in navigating through the crowd, so she stayed at the camp. She is very humble and curious about Sanatan...

    US inflation likely remained sticky-high last month, threatening rate cuts
    Business Standard
    US inflation probably worsened last month on the back of higher prices for gas, eggs, and used cars, a trend that could make it less likely that the Federal Reserve will cut its key interest rate much this year. On Wednesday the Labour Department is expected to report that in December the consumer price index rose 2.8% from a year ago, according to economists surveyed by FactSet, up from a 2.7% yearly increase in November. It would be the third straight rise, after inflation fell to a 3 1/2 year low of 2.4% in September. The uptick could fuel ongoing concerns among many economists and in financial markets that inflation has gotten stuck above the Fed's 2% target. Such concerns have sent interest rates on Treasury securities higher, which has also pushed up borrowing costs for mortgages, cars, and credit cards, even as the Fed has cut its key rate.
